Getting There
Harrisburg is well connected by highways and public transit, making it simple to reach the Whitaker Center. If you’re driving, major routes such as Interstate 83, Interstate 81, and Route 322 provide direct access to the city. The center is only a short drive from Exit 43 (Second Street) on I-83, with ample parking options available in nearby garages, including the Walnut Street and Market Square garages.
For those traveling by train, Amtrak’s Harrisburg Transportation Center is just a few blocks away, providing easy access for visitors coming from Philadelphia, New York, or Pittsburgh. Additionally, Capital Area Transit (CAT) bus services offer convenient stops near the center.

Overview of the Whitaker Center
Since opening in 1999, the Whitaker Center for Science and the Arts has served as a premier venue for science education, live performances, and digital entertainment. It is divided into three main areas:
- Harsco Science Center – A dynamic, interactive science museum with hands-on exhibits that encourage exploration in physics, biology, and technology.
- Select Medical Digital Cinema – A cutting-edge theater featuring giant-screen films, educational documentaries, and special screenings.
- Sunoco Performance Theater – A state-of-the-art performance venue hosting concerts, theatrical productions, and live entertainment events.
The Harsco Science Center: A Hands-On Experience
The Harsco Science Center is a highlight for families and curious minds alike. With over 20,000 square feet of interactive exhibits, it encourages visitors to explore the wonders of science through engaging displays, such as:
- Forces of Nature – A captivating exhibit that simulates natural disasters like tornadoes, earthquakes, and hurricanes.
- KidsPlace – A fun-filled area designed for young children to engage in imaginative play and early STEM learning.
- STEM Design Studios – A creative space where visitors can build and test engineering concepts using real-world applications.
- Body Works – A fascinating exploration of human biology, showcasing how the body functions and adapts to different conditions.

Sunoco Performance Theater: A Stage for the Arts
For those who appreciate live performances, the Sunoco Performance Theater offers a dynamic lineup of events throughout the year. With 700 seats and exceptional acoustics, the theater hosts:
- Broadway-style productions
- Symphony and orchestral concerts
- Comedy shows and spoken word performances
- Dance recitals and cultural showcases
Local and national artists frequently grace the stage, making it a cultural hub for Harrisburg’s arts scene.
